Police said two people were left critically wounded after a shooting in North Philly last night. According to a CBS-3 PHILLY report, the shooting happened at around 3 a.m. on West Tioga Street & Old York Road.

The two victims aged 23 and 28-years old, were reportedly driving down the road when the car they were driving in was fired upon. Both victims were shot in the back. The victims told police that there was one shooter, and he fled on foot. Both victims were taken to Temple University Hospital, where both were last reported to be in critical condition.
No suspects have been named and no arrests have been made at this time.
